Description

In a time when many popular texts argue that religion is a danger to society, this book provides a necessary counter-argument. It examines the secularising agenda that has influenced democratic societies since the Enlightenment. By analyzing the assumptions behind these modern trends, the text argues that removing religious thought and people from the public square and educational settings is both unwise and undemocratic. This work explores the tension between the civil and the sacred within the context of modern education. It provides a deep look into how religious ideas are treated in contemporary society and why their exclusion matters. Using examples drawn largely from Christianity, the book offers a serious look at the impact of secularism on our shared public life. It is a significant resource for those studying the relationship between faith, politics, and the classroom.
